What is a Tim Hortons employee?

Tim Hortons employees are staff members who work in various roles at Tim Hortons, a popular Canadian fast food restaurant chain known for its coffee and baked goods. Employees may work as cashiers, baristas, bakers, or in management positions, serving customers and ensuring the restaurant operates smoothly. Their responsibilities typically include preparing food and beverages, taking orders, maintaining cleanliness, and delivering excellent customer service. Tim Hortons offers both part-time and full-time positions, making it a common first job for students and entry-level workers.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Tim Hortons team member?

To thrive as a Tim Hortons team member, you need basic math skills, customer service experience, and the ability to follow food safety protocols,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with point-of-sale (POS) systems, food preparation equipment, and adherence to health and safety standards is typically required. Strong communication, teamwork, and multitasking abilities help you deliver fast, friendly service in a busy environment. These skills ensure efficient operations, satisfied customers, and a positive work atmosphere that aligns with brand values.

What are some common challenges faced by team members working at Tim Hortons, and how can they be managed?

Team members at Tim Hortons often face challenges such as working during busy rush hours, maintaining high standards of customer service, and handling multiple tasks simultaneously like taking orders, preparing food, and keeping the work area clean. Managing these challenges involves developing strong time-management skills, staying organized under pressure, and communicating effectively with coworkers. Supportive training, teamwork, and following established procedures can help new employees adapt quickly and thrive in this fast-paced environment.

In 1964, the first Tim Hortons® restaurant in Hamilton, Ontario opened its doors and Canadians have been ordering Tim Hortons iconic Original Blend coffee, Double-Double™ coffees, Donuts and Timbits® in the years since. Over the last 55 years, Tim Hortons has captured the hearts and taste buds of Canadians.
Tim Hortons is Canada's largest restaurant chain operating in the quick service industry serving over 5 million cups of coffee every day with 80% of Canadians visiting one of nearly 4,000 Tim Hortons in Canada at least once a month.
More than a coffee and bake shop, Tim Hortons is part of the Canadian fabric and guests can enjoy hot and cold specialty beverages – including lattes, cappuccinos and espressos, teas and our famous Iced Capps™ – alongside delicious breakfast, sandwiches, wraps, soups and more. Tim Hortons has more than 4,800 restaurants in Canada, the United States and around the world.
